How to Contact Philadelphia Federal Credit Union?

Most Popular Number:

(800) 832-7328
Free Phone

For general inquiries, call Philadelphia Federal Credit Union customer service at the toll-free number 1-800-832-7328. Please use 1-215-934-3540 for information about business loans. For insurance issues, call 1-800- 489-9777. Mortgage issues can be discussed with customer service at 1-215-934-3505. There are more Philadelphia Federal Credit Union phone numbers, and the complete list of numbers is on the website.

Customers can use the Philadelphia Federal Credit Union customer service email system to contact the company. For general inquiries, email your question to service@pfcu.com. If you are interested in a business loan, please email businessloans@pfcu.com. If you are interested in career possibilities at the company, email your details to hr@pfcu.com. The email system is ideal for people who want to put their concerns in writing. All the email addresses you can use are on the website. We provide some addresses here for your convenience, but consult the website for the complete list.

People are welcome to make appointments with senior representatives at the Philadelphia Federal Credit Union headquarters. The street address is Philadelphia Federal Credit Union, 12800 Townsend Road,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ania 19154, United States. You can discuss personal checking accounts, personal savings accounts, business checking and savings accounts, credit cards, home loans, auto loans, personal loans, business loans, individual retirement accounts, and much more. If you cannot visit the corporate office, you can send a detailed letter to headquarters using one of the Philadelphia Federal Credit Union Mailing addresses. The general address is PFCU Supervisory Committee, Philadelphia Federal Credit Union, PO Box 21004, Philadelphia, PA 19114.

The Philadelphia Federal Credit Union hours of operation and its member service telephone hours are Monday through Friday from 8:00 AM to 6:00 PM and Saturday between 8:30 AM and 2:00 PM. Outside these hours, browse the website, where you'll find helpful content for self-help. You can also email customer service, and it will respond within 2 to 3 days during business hours.
